Briefing

Bitcoin recently surged past $125,000, setting a new all-time high, driven by a confluence of factors including substantial inflows into spot Bitcoin ETFs and a renewed focus on its role as a store of value amidst broader economic shifts. This powerful upward movement is underscored by the $3.24 billion in ETF inflows recorded last week, signaling robust investor confidence.

Analysis

This rally happened because investors are increasingly viewing Bitcoin as a reliable asset during times of political and economic uncertainty, like a government shutdown. Think of it like a flight to safety; when traditional markets show instability, people seek alternatives. Simultaneously, large institutional investments through spot Bitcoin ETFs are providing significant buying pressure, acting as a powerful engine for price appreciation. This combination of safe-haven demand and strong institutional adoption has propelled Bitcoin to new price levels.

Parameters

  • New All-Time HighBitcoin reached over $125,700.
  • Weekly ETF InflowsSpot Bitcoin ETFs saw $3.24 billion in net positive inflows.
  • Market Capitalization → Bitcoin’s market capitalization briefly crossed $2.5 trillion.
  • Weekly Price Gain → Bitcoin and Ether rose about 12% over the past seven days.
